进食诱导性肥胖是否需要高胰岛素血症?

Is hyperinsulinemia required to develop overeating-induced obesity?

机构信息

Department of Medicine, Mount Sinai School of Medicine, One Gustave L. Levy Place, New York, NY 10029-6574, USA.

出版信息

Cell Metab. 2012 Dec 5;16(6):691-2. doi: 10.1016/j.cmet.2012.11.009.

DOI:10.1016/j.cmet.2012.11.009
PMID:23217253
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C3740751/
Abstract

Type 2 diabetes is characterized by insulin resistance, and the hyperinsulinemia commonly observed in patients is thought to be a compensatory response. Yet it has been difficult to disentangle cause and effect. Mehran et al. (2012) provide genetic evidence that a reduction of insulin secretion prevents high-fat feeding-induced obesity.
